How to Allergy-Proof Your Home

Allergies can make life miserable, but you can take steps to allergy-proof your home and reduce exposure to common allergens such as pollen, dust mites, and pet dander.

Here are some simple and effective strategies you can use to minimize allergens and breathe easier in your home.

Keep It Clean: Regular cleaning is key to controlling allergens in your home. Vacuum your carpets and rugs often, and consider using a vacuum cleaner to capture allergens.

Wash Bedding: Your bedding can contain dust mites and other allergens, so it’s important to wash your sheets, pillowcases, and blankets regularly in hot water.

Keep Humidity Low: Dust mites and mould thrive in humid environments, so keeping the humidity level in your home between 30 and 50 per cent can help reduce allergens

Purify the air: Use an air purifier with a HEPA filter to remove allergens from the air in your home. Make sure to change the filter regularly to ensure maximum effectiveness.

Use natural cleaning products: Many household cleaning products contain harsh chemicals that can trigger allergies. Consider using natural cleaning products such as vinegar and baking soda instead.

Keep Windows Closed: Keep windows and doors closed during pollen season to prevent pollen from entering your home. Use an air conditioner with a HEPA filter to circulate and purify the air.

By following these simple tips, you can allergy-proof your home and reduce exposure to common allergens. If you continue to suffer from allergy symptoms, talk to your doctor about other treatments that may help.
